Argentina |
|
|
|
Climate: |
|
Mostly
temperate; arid in southeast; sub Antarctic in southwest. |
|
Attractions: |
|
Buenos Aires, tango,
dining and cuisine, tourist trains, Talampaya
National Park, Iguazu Falls, adventure
sports, fine wines. |
|
Culture:
|
|
Mixed cultural
heritage, with a strong European presence in art and architecture. Famous for it’s Tango,
giant steaks and wine, Argentina is a sensuous
assault on your taste buds and is a delightful mix of South
American customs with European sensibilities. |
|
Healthcare: |
|
The Guardian,
UK, recently featured an article on Argentina’s rise as a center for medical tourism and tourists titled “Buenos
Aires or bust”. That’s because the local populace is obsessed with
breast implants and nip-and-tuck treatments. Parents often gift
their daughters boob jobs. It follows that with such a huge local
demand, tourists from abroad would end up in the same clinics,
coupling a Buenos Aires holiday with a visit to the local plastic
surgeon. |
Passport / Visa
Requirements |
|
Passport required (
all tourists ). For citizens of the EU,
Australia, Canada and the United States, a visa is not
required for a tourist holiday. |
